Properties

Type: AWS::AutoScaling::LaunchConfiguration
Properties:
  AssociatePublicIpAddress: Boolean
  BlockDeviceMappings:
    - BlockDeviceMapping
  ClassicLinkVPCId: String
  ClassicLinkVPCSecurityGroups:
    - String
  EbsOptimized: Boolean
  IamInstanceProfile: String
  ImageId: String
  InstanceId: String
  InstanceMonitoring: Boolean
  InstanceType: String
  KernelId: String
  KeyName: String
  LaunchConfigurationName: String
  MetadataOptions:
    MetadataOptions
  PlacementTenancy: String
  RamDiskId: String
  SecurityGroups:
    - String
  SpotPrice: String
  UserData: String
